To the memory of George Digby Wingfield Digby of Sherborne Castle, who upon succeeding to a noble inheritance made it his first care to complete the restoration of the abbey church and after a life of generous beneficence died full of years beloved by all classes of the community. This monument was erected by public subscription MDCCCLXXXIV
